We are back for Part two with Dr. Roy Vongtama, a board-certified radiation oncologist, actor, and producer, as he continues with transformative stories from his patients that have profoundly shifted his perspective. He explores the keys to genuine happiness, providing practical tips for a balanced, fulfilling life. Sharing his definition of health, Dr. Roy offers tips on how to achieve mindful disconnection for mental well-being, and explores the "four houses of life" through mental, physical, spiritual, and emotional, offering practical steps to help you strengthen each area.

Dr. Roy provides strategies to navigate truth amid information overload, especially during the time of COVID, addressing confirmation bias and discussing ways to overcome its limitations. Discover the wisdom, practical tips, and transformative insights Dr. Roy has to share.
